Ticket SCHED-414: Nightjar backfill scheduler can't connect

Heads up for the security review — Nightjar's nightly backfills have been failing since the cert rotation. Scheduler retries exhaust around 2am and jobs silently skip. We think the rotated credentials never propagated to the worker pool. No data exposure, just missed runs. For verification, workers reach the backfill database via the connection string below.

warehouse DSN: cockroachdb://holvan_svc:viOKuRy@db-3e1a.plorvaforge.corp:5432/istius

Leadership review briefing for the incoming director. The quarterly cash-flow forecast for Hartwell Instruments shows a modest surplus, driven by earlier collections on the Verrow contract and deferred capital spend on the Ashgrave facility. Operating outflows are stable; the main risk is a possible delay to the Lindmere milestone payment, which would push roughly a fifth of expected inflows into next quarter. Contingency lines remain undrawn. The confidential note on forward business plans follows immediately below.

internal memo for tagug-kahop: Oliysek Group is in early talks to buy Praaxek Freight for about $59.3 million. The Quenys launch date is December 15, and nothing goes to the press before then.

**Ticket: Canary gating drift on Pondglass deploys**

Hey on-call — heads up that the canary gating rules in prod no longer match what's in the repo. Someone hand-tweaked the error-rate threshold during last month's incident and never backported it, so automated deploys are gating against stricter limits than anyone expects. Don't "fix" it by reverting blindly; the looser repo values caused the original page storm. For reference, here's what's actually live right now.

settings of tagug-fajof:
[zorwyn]
host = zorwyn.nelvrosys.corp
user = zorwyn_svc
database = zorwyn_prod